### Batch Resolver Fix

The `orders.lineItems` field previously fired one query per item, causing N+1 blowups on large carts. Fixed via a DataLoader in `resolvers/lineItems.ts`; batches up to 200 IDs per round trip. Verify with `make bench-graphql` against the Quillbase staging endpoint. Benchmarks require authenticating to the internal Quillbase metrics service, so use the key below.

gateway credential: vxb3-p91

Taking over from Dalia's shift. The cutoff engine in OvenGate now evaluates per-store close times instead of the old global 16:00 rule. Plugin authors: your hooks fire before cutoff evaluation, so anything you mutate on the order timestamp affects eligibility. The grace-window extension is honored only if your plugin declares the cutoff capability; otherwise it's silently ignored. Two legacy plugins still assume the global rule — flagged, not yet migrated. For reference, the active configuration the service is running with follows.

service settings:
[briion]
team = oliael
access_code = ac_23d22a
host = briion.sivrelgrid.local
port = 8000
owner = pelox.tamvan
peer = olimir.paliqsys.test

Attendees: Department heads, convened by T. Wendrake.

The renewal of our commercial coverage with Aldgrove Mutual was reviewed. Premiums rise eight percent, driven by expanded liability terms for the Corbyn Mills facility. Finance confirmed the increase fits within the approved budget envelope. Action: department heads to confirm asset schedules by month-end so the binder can be executed. Claims history was noted as favourable, which supported negotiating leverage. A confidential note on related business plans follows below.

board note of hafop-tagug: Headcount on the Holion team goes from 27 to 94 by the end of February. Gross margin on Holion came in at 45 percent against a plan of 65 percent.

## v3.8.2 — Key Rotation (Fleetgauge Fuel Report)

The signing key for the Fleetgauge fuel-usage report pipeline has been rotated following the scheduled quarterly cycle. Reports generated before this release remain verifiable against the retired key until the grace window ends on the next rotation date. On-call engineers should update the verifier configuration on every ingest node and confirm the nightly report job validates cleanly before closing the rotation ticket. All new report bundles are signed with the key below.

deploy key for baweg-bajeg: bky9_DYLNv2wGq